Credit Applications
As a part of your job responsibility at the dealership, you may be asked to provide a blank credit application to customers for them to fill out, assist a customer with questions about credit applications, or fill out a credit application based on information provided to you by the customer. In this lesson, you will gain an understanding of gross income, net income, how to calculate a customer's monthly and annual income, and the rules regarding acceptable proofs of income, and customer signature. You will also be presented with examples of common examples of fraud and learn how to be alert and aware of the potential for fraudulent activity.
